I'm cheap ass (thanks Obama) so I'm sticking with a 300 charger. Specs will be 369, unclipped turbine and 1.0 housing. 275/100 conventionals, dual pumps, nawsss, lots of weight stripped and some slicks.

Going all out with a 300 charger trying to get a crew cab in the 10s this year. I've been running a 366 for 2 years now so I'll have some good honest feedback. As always a lot of track time.

It's a forced inductions designed wheel

I wonder if it is just a standard KTS wheel. I was just on their website and the only wheel I saw looked liked a KTS wheel. I have been hearing from more and more people that the stock cast BW wheels perform so much better than the KTS drop in wheels.

For some reasons the KTS wheels do great in precision and garrett turbos... but not the BW???
